Several months later, clearer artwork of the character was released, and the official website confirmed him to be Mr Dark, stating ‘The archenemy from Rayman 1 returns’. However, the same section of the site also claims that [[Soldier]]s and [[piranha]]s are in the game, which is not correct; the game's final manual contains an updated version of the same information, and makes no mention of Soldiers, piranhas or Mr Dark. He is mentioned if the player pulls on the [[Bubble Dreamer]]s beard as [[DarkRay]], blaming Mr Dark for DarkRay's ugliness. Other than that, the game itself contains no references to Mr Dark making a plan to take over [[the Glade of Dreams]] as in previous games, as the game does not seem to have a fixed plot or a real villain. However, in the level '[[The Reveal]]', the heroes discover that [[the Magician]] is the one responsible for the evil steampunk empire of the [[Moody Clouds]]. A diagram on the wall explains that he has been collecting the heroes' [[Lum]]s throughout the game and using them to power his machines. In response to his cover being blown, the Magician rips the golden star off his top hat, showing more clearly his resemblance with the artwork of Mr Dark, and possibly revealing him to have been Mr Dark the whole time, faking a friendship with Rayman. | ||
However, there are some issues that make this character's identity less clear. An early script found within the files of the game's demo contains scrapped dialogue which indicates that the Magician was not intended to be Mr Dark himself, but a fan and admirer of him, loosely pretending to be as mysterious and evil as him; one of his lines is ‘I always wanted to be like Mr. Dark: mysterious, dark!...um, dark and mysterious..’. The script also reveals that the Magician's real name is Ales Mansay, and that he became embittered and corrupted when he was bullied at magic school for his poor magical abilities. He eventually disguised himself as his hero, Mr Dark, and hid a microphone in [[the Snoring Tree]] to start a war between [[Rayman]] and the [[Livid Dead]] while he himself set to work building an army of mechas (powered by the Lums given to him by the clueless heroes) that he could use to take over [[the Glade of Dreams]] and free it from the rule of [[Polokus]], whom he considered to be an ineffectual and useless leader, unable to protect his own people from his nightmares. It is unknown why this material was removed from the game. It may be that these ideas were scrapped like several other concepts from the script, and that the Magician is actually Mr Dark's alter ego. However, in the final version of the game, there are still several posters in the Magician's headquarters, some with pictures of Mr Dark's silhouette, and one with '♥ Mister D' written on it, hinting that the original storyline may still hold true.
